5/5 Stars - Unapologetically Raw, Hilarious, and Inspiring!
I just finished listening to "Leslie Fucking Jones" and I'm still reeling from the experience. This autobiography is a masterclass in vulnerability, humor, and resilience. Leslie's unapologetic honesty had me laughing out loud, nodding in agreement, and sometimes even tearing up.
I'll admit, I had to listen to this book in my car due to the, ahem, "colorful" language throughout. But that didn't stop me from devouring every word. Some days, I'd sit in my car, parked in my driveway, just listening to Leslie's stories and feeling seen.
As a black woman, I found Leslie's journey incredibly inspiring. Her struggles, triumphs, and unwavering dedication to her craft resonated deeply with me. I'm so grateful to have someone like Leslie Jones as a role model - unapologetically herself, flaws and all.
Thank you, Leslie, for sharing your story with the world. Your book is a testament to the power of authenticity and perseverance. I'll be recommending it to everyone I know. Keep pushing boundaries, making us laugh, and inspiring us to be our true selves.

Jamie Foxx has won an Academy Award and a Grammy Award, laughed with sitting presidents, and partied with the biggest names in hip-hop. In Act Like You Got Some Sense, Jamie shares up close and personal stories about the tough love and old-school values he learned growing up in the small town of Terrell, Texas; his early days trying to make it in Hollywood; the joys and challenges of achieving stardom; and how each phase of his life shaped his parenting journey. Hilarious, poignant, and always brutally honest, this is Jamie Foxx like we’ve never seen him before.

There is perhaps no crime more disturbing than the abuse of a child—and no court cases as upsetting as those in which juveniles who have faced abuse are tried for fighting back. In this gripping memoir Sara Kruzan, a survivor of childhood abuse and sex trafficking, tells the honest, disturbing, and ultimately empowering story of her journey from abuse to incarceration without parole for killing her abuser to finally gaining her liberation.
